The New Castle Sustainability Advisory Board (SAB) has launched a series of monthly podcasts called New Castle Going GreenListen to the latest episode about electric vehicles (EVs) here:

https://newcastlegoinggreen.buzzsprout.com/1800514/10162083-episode-5-electric-vehicles-the-future

In the podcast, EV enthusiast and transportation expert Michel Delafontaine from Sustainable Westchester discusses electric cars, and Ian Molloy, a local neighbor, discusses what he enjoys about driving his EV. Zack Wolk, a student at Greeley High School as well as a member of the SAB, discusses his work in bringing more EV chargers to our Town.

This educational initiative from the SAB aims to provide residents with information about green initiatives and sustainable options you can find around New Castle.
